Corewell Health Wayne Hospital opened its doors to western Wayne communities in 1957. This full-service hospital is the only hospital in the Wayne, Westland, Garden City, Canton, Inkster, and Romulus area verified by the American College of Surgeons as a Level III Trauma Center. The hospital has a longstanding partnership with Detroit Metropolitan Airport and the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ention to handle a wide variety of health and communicable disease concerns including mass trauma and emergency patients. Scope to Work
Perform diagnostic cardiac ultrasound examinations consisting of: Two-dimensional imaging, spectral and color flow Doppler, m-mode; trans esophageal; exercise and pharmacologic echocardiograms; saline and left ventricular opacification studies on adult patients. Instruction of medical personnel in the technical performance, clinical application, and cardiac pathology as it pertains to cardiac ultrasound. May act as a mentor/preceptor for other Ultrasonographers and/or students. This is a Cardiac Ultrasound position; only RDCS, ACS, or RCS credential is required. Qualifications
Minimum requirements: Completion of an accredited Cardiac Ultrasound program and/or significant clinical experiences as determined by the department. Preferred requirements: Bachelor's degree Preferred: Minimum of two years (full-time) experience in the performance of all cardiac ultrasound procedures for adults. RDCS or CCI (no exemption accepted, must pass both parts of exam) status is required by department. Required: BCLS Analytical problem-solving is essential to optimize and enhance image acquisition for physician's interpretation. Computer literacy is required. Professionalism and communication/interpersonal skills are critical. Cooperative, team oriented, flexible, and self-motivated individual with a positive attitude are qualities essential to successfully fulfill job responsibilities.
